Universiti Malaysia Pahang student feared drowned

    KUANTAN: A Universiti Malaysia Pahang (UMP) student is missing and feared drowned after he was swept away by the current while bathing at the Bekelah waterfall near Gambang, today.

     

    Ang Kent Chin, 21, had gone to the picnic area at 8am along with his fellow UMP students for a co-curriculum activity and reported missing at about 10.30am.
     
    Pahang Fire and Rescue public relations officer Anuar Hassan said the department was informed of the incident shortly after and despatched a team to the scene. 
     
    They had to trek uphill for three hours to reach the spot, he said, adding that a search operation was now underway.  -- BERNAMA
